27.3.2にアップデートしたらテーマが壊れた

0
Who liked: No user
7件の投稿を表示中 - 1 - 7件目 (全7件中)
  • 投稿者
    投稿
  • #142656
    JKDECOR
    参加者
    50

    【お使いの Snow Monkey のバージョン】27.3.2
    【お使いの Snow Monkey Blocks のバージョン】 22.2.2
    【お使いの Snow Monkey Editor のバージョン】 10.0.5
    【お使いの PHP のバージョン】
    【お使いのブラウザ】safari
    【当該サイトのURL】https://livingskape.jkdecor.com/childcare/

    テーマを最新の27.3.2にアップデートしたら
    この Web サイトに重大なエラーが発生しましたと表示され
    テーマが壊れてしまいました。
    2つのサイトでアップデートをしたのですが
    両方ともテーマが壊れて管理画面にリカバリーモードで入っている状態です。
    対処法がありましたら教えてください!

    0
    Who liked: No user
    #142657
    アバター画像キタジマ タカシ
    参加者
    2416

    メールでエラーメッセージが送られてきていないでしょうか?あるいはサーバーのエラーログでエラーメッセージが確認できると思うので、メッセージの共有をお願いします!

    0
    Who liked: No user
    #142658
    JKDECOR
    参加者
    50

    以下になります!

     

    エラー詳細
    ===============

    エラータイプ E_ERROR が /xxxxx/wp-content/themes/snow-monkey/vendor/inc2734/wp-github-theme-updater/src/App/Model/GitHubRepositoryContent.php ファイルの 160 行目で発生しました。 エラーメッセージ: Uncaught Error: Class 'Inc2734\WP_GitHub_Theme_Updater\App\Model\WP_Error' not found in /xxxxx/wp-content/themes/snow-monkey/vendor/inc2734/wp-github-theme-updater/src/App/Model/GitHubRepositoryContent.php:160
    Stack trace:
    #0 /xxxxx/wp-content/themes/snow-monkey/vendor/inc2734/wp-github-theme-updater/src/App/Model/GitHubRepositoryContent.php(75): Inc2734\WP_GitHub_Theme_Updater\App\Model\GitHubRepositoryContent->_retrieve(Array)
    #1 /xxxxx/wp-content/themes/snow-monkey/vendor/inc2734/wp-github-theme-updater/src/App/Model/GitHubRepositoryContent.php(110): Inc2734\WP_GitHub_Theme_Updater\App\Model\GitHubRepositoryContent->get('27.3.2')
    #2 /xxxxx/wp-content/themes/snow-monkey/vendor/inc2734/wp-github-theme-updater/src/Bootstrap.php(112): Inc2734\WP_GitHub_Theme_Updater\App\Model\GitHubRepositoryContent->g
    1
    Who liked:
    #142659
    JKDECOR
    参加者
    50

    サブディレクトリで運用しているもう一つのサイトのエラーログもお送りします。
    メインサイトの方の

    はアップデートしていません。

     

    エラー詳細
    ===============

    エラータイプ E_ERROR が /xxxxx/wp-content/themes/snow-monkey/vendor/inc2734/wp-github-theme-updater/src/App/Model/GitHubRepositoryContent.php ファイルの 160 行目で発生しました。 エラーメッセージ: Uncaught Error: Class 'Inc2734\WP_GitHub_Theme_Updater\App\Model\WP_Error' not found in /xxxxx/wp-content/themes/snow-monkey/vendor/inc2734/wp-github-theme-updater/src/App/Model/GitHubRepositoryContent.php:160
    Stack trace:
    #0 /xxxxx/wp-content/themes/snow-monkey/vendor/inc2734/wp-github-theme-updater/src/App/Model/GitHubRepositoryContent.php(75): Inc2734\WP_GitHub_Theme_Updater\App\Model\GitHubRepositoryContent->_retrieve(Array)
    #1 /xxxxx/wp-content/themes/snow-monkey/vendor/inc2734/wp-github-theme-updater/src/App/Model/GitHubRepositoryContent.php(110): Inc2734\WP_GitHub_Theme_Updater\App\Model\GitHubRepositoryContent->get('27.3.2')
    #2 /xxxxx/wp-content/themes/snow-monkey/vendor/inc2734/wp-github-theme-updater/src/Bootstrap.php(112): Inc2734\WP_GitHub_Theme_Updater\App\Model\GitHubRepositoryContent->get_headers('27.3
    1
    Who liked:
    #142660
    アバター画像キタジマ タカシ
    参加者
    2416

    他の方からも報告があり、現在作業を進めようとしているところです。ご迷惑おかけして申し訳ないです。
    GitHub からのデータの取得に失敗したときの処理にバグがあったみたいです。

    /wp-content/themes/snow-monkey/vendor/inc2734/wp-github-theme-updater/src/App/Model/GitHubRepositoryContent.php の先頭のほうにある、

    use Inc2734\WP_GitHub_Theme_Updater\App\Model\Requester;
    

    use WP_Error;
    use Inc2734\WP_GitHub_Theme_Updater\App\Model\Requester;
    

    とするとエラーが消えると思いますので、試してみていただけないでしょうか?

    2
    Who liked:
    #142661
    JKDECOR
    参加者
    50

    なおりました!!

    ありがとうございます!!

    3
    Who liked:
    #142662
    アバター画像キタジマ タカシ
    参加者
    2416

    GitHub との通信に失敗した原因はわかりませんが、そのままでも通信が回復すればエラーは消えると思います。
    とりあえず今から各プラグイン、テーマには修正を入れていってリリースしようと思います!

    1
    Who liked:
7件の投稿を表示中 - 1 - 7件目 (全7件中)
  • トピック「27.3.2にアップデートしたらテーマが壊れた」には新しい返信をつけることはできません。

ドキュメント

Snow Monkey の設定方法やマニュアルを掲載しています。

ドキュメント

フォーラム

Snow Monkey の使い方やカスタマイズについてのご質問・ご要望等はサポートフォーラムで行っています。サポートフォーラムは誰でも閲覧できますが、書き込みできるのは Snow Monkey 購入者のみとなります。

サポートフォーラム

よくあるご質問

Snow Monkey のサービスについて不明な点がある場合は、まずはよくあるご質問をご確認ください。

よくあるご質問

お問い合わせ

よくあるご質問を見ても解決しなかった場合、試用版の申請については問い合わせフォームからお願いいたします。

お問い合わせ

Snow Monkey は Gutenberg ブロックエディターに対応した 100%GPL の WordPress テーマです。拡張性を意識した開発をおこなっており、カスタマイザーとブロックでスピーディーにサイトを立ち上げるだけでなく、CSS やフックを駆使した高度なカスタマイズにも柔軟に対応できます。